- The distance between Jendouba, Tunisia and Hurbanovo, Slovakia is approximately 1,482 km or 921 mi.
- To reach Jendouba in this distance one would set out from Hurbanovo bearing 214.7°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Jendouba bearing 208.4° or SSW .
- Jendouba has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Hurbanovo has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Jendouba is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Hurbanovo is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 7.7 °C (13.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.5 °C (8.1°F) less in Jendouba.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 71.1 mm (2.8 in) less which is equivalent to 71.1 l/m² (1.74 US gal/ft²) or 711,000 l/ha (76,011 US gal/ac) less. About 6/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.3° higher in Jendouba than in Hurbanovo.
- Relative humidity levels are 6.1%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 5.9°C (10.7°F) higher.
